ancypwn项目安装与使用指南

ancypwn项目安装与使用指南

ancypwnScript to setup pwn environment for CTF with Docker项目地址:https://gitcode.com/gh_mirrors/an/ancypwn

项目概述

ancypwn 是一个基于 GitHub 的开源项目,由用户 Escapingbug 开发维护。该项目旨在提供一套安全研究工具或框架,可能专注于利用Android系统中的漏洞进行渗透测试或者安全分析。然而,具体的项目功能和目的需要通过深入阅读项目文档才能明确。鉴于提供的链接直接指向Git仓库,下面将根据通常的开源项目结构来解析项目的三个关键部分:目录结构、启动文件以及配置文件。

1. 项目的目录结构及介绍

由于没有直接提供详细的内部结构说明,以下是一个基于通用开源项目结构的假设性分析:

ancypwn/
│
├── README.md          - 项目介绍、快速入门和贡献指南。
├── LICENSE            - 使用许可协议。
├── requirements.txt   - 项目依赖列表。
├── ancypwn/           - 主要代码库
│   ├── __init__.py    - 初始化文件,标记该目录为Python包。
│   ├── main.py        - 可能是项目的主入口文件。
│   └── ...             - 其他模块文件。
├── config/            - 配置文件夹,存放各种配置设置。
│   └── settings.ini   - 示例配置文件。
└── docs/               - 文档目录,可能包含API文档、用户手册等。

请注意,实际的目录结构需依据下载后的源码为准。

2. 项目的启动文件介绍

假设启动文件:main.py

在大多数开源项目中,main.py 或类似的命名(如 app.py, run.py)通常是程序的主要执行入口。启动流程可能包括初始化核心组件、加载配置、启动服务等步骤。要运行项目,开发者通常需在命令行环境中,定位到项目根目录并执行类似 python main.py 的命令。具体命令和前序步骤应参考项目内的 README.md 文件。

3. 项目的配置文件介绍

假设配置文件:config/settings.ini

配置文件通常用于存储应用级别的可定制化选项,比如数据库连接字符串、API密钥、日志级别等。settings.ini 内容结构可能是键值对形式,例如:

[DEFAULT]
database_uri = sqlite:///example.db
debug = false

[server]
host = 0.0.0.0
port = 8000

实际配置项及格式需查看项目提供的示例或文档说明。


请注意,上述内容基于常规开源项目的推测,具体实现和结构可能会有所不同。务必参照项目最新的 README.md 文件以获取最准确的信息和指导。

ancypwnScript to setup pwn environment for CTF with Docker项目地址:https://gitcode.com/gh_mirrors/an/ancypwn

  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

褚知茉Jade

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值